A bailee is a person who receives property from the owner, known as a bailor, and holds the property for the owner for a particular purpose such as custody or repair. Bailee coverage is a type of inland marine coverage that provides liability insurance for another company or person’s items entrusted to you for transportation, storage, or maintenance. Mar 26, 2008 · The heart of a landlord's lien waiver is the language of waiver itself. Here, the task for a landlord or equipment lessor is to craft protective language for itself, and the landlord, having already agreed to waive its "landlord liens," wants to limit the waiver to just those liens, available to it through its status as landlord.
